Looks like you forgot to acknowledge that your hero Dick Williams did actually say the bullpen was good last year.



“You’re talking about almost 90 games that the last three or four innings, one swing of the bat can change the outcome,” said Dick Williams, the Reds’ president of baseball operations. “Every decision was scrutinized and that’s just the nature of baseball in close games. I think a lot of attention was starting to be paid to our bullpen. They were so good and such a strength, but because we were in every game and fighting in close battles, we did put a lot of pressure on those guys.”

<snip>

Williams says the bullpen deserved more credit than it received.

“When they did let things get away, I think they were, at times, unfairly scrutinized because I really think when the offense had chances to provide separating runs, get big leads, jump out, we just didn’t get quite enough of that, taking pressure off the pitching at times,” Williams said. “I felt like, I’m generalizing, more often than not, the offense ended up being a culprit.
